Art and Design students bring joy to Mandela Hospital

In an exciting collaboration between Lovedale TVET College and Nelson Mandela Academic Hospital, students from the Art and Design programme are currently engaged in a transformative project that aims to connect the college with the local community through art and culture. Inspired by the upcoming Lovedale 200 years celebration in 2024, this initiative serves as a valuable experiential learning opportunity for the students in their journey towards obtaining their National N Diploma.

The selection process for the participating students began with the lecturers reaching out to those who had successfully completed their N6 qualifications. The volunteers were then chosen to embark on this remarkable endeavor.

Over the course of two months, the students will be based at Nelson Mandela Academic Hospital, where they will engage themselves in painting and various artistic activities. The aim is to create a visually captivating environment that not only beautifies the hospital, but also uplifts the spirits of the patients and staff.

The selection of Nelson Mandela Academic Hospital as the project's initial location was not by chance. "Friends of Mthatha Cochlear Implant," an NGO dedicated to supporting the hospital's Cochlear Implant unit, approached Lovedale's Work Integrated Learning (WIL) Unit. They sought assistance in fostering ideas and skills for their unit. The WIL Unit promptly shared the opportunity with the Art and Design programme, who truly embraced the project. Led by the WIL Unit and the Art & Design department, the project aims to enrich the lives of both the learners and the hospital community.
